Hot Stone Massage
For the ultimate in relaxation and healing, smooth heated river stones are carefully placed and moved across your well-oiled body. The warmth of the stones add an idyllic sense of comfort for the ultimate pampered feeling.

Barefoot Deeperwork
Certainly not your typical spa treatment... you remain clothed while treatment is conducted laying on a futon. The therapists use their feet and body weight to produce a series of deep, broadly applied compressions. This unique treatment is suggested for those who crave a deeper style of balanced bodywork; especially welcomed after long hikes or strenuous fitness to ease sore muscles.

Hike El Capitan Canyon!
The Bill Wallace Trail Access Program is a partnership of California
State Parks, El Capitan Canyon, Friends of Channel Coast
State Park, and Land Trust for Santa Barbara County. This
initiative was developed to help promote public access to
the 2500-acre El Capitan Canyon backcountry.
